Page MenuHomeFreeBSD

D51063.diff
No OneTemporary

D51063.diff

diff --git a/sys/netpfil/pf/if_pfsync.c b/sys/netpfil/pf/if_pfsync.c
--- a/sys/netpfil/pf/if_pfsync.c
+++ b/sys/netpfil/pf/if_pfsync.c
@@ -494,6 +494,10 @@
mtx_destroy(&sc->sc_mtx);
mtx_destroy(&sc->sc_bulk_mtx);
+ for (c = 0; c < pfsync_buckets; c++) {
+ b = &sc->sc_buckets[c];
+ mtx_destroy(&b->b_mtx);
+ }
free(sc->sc_buckets, M_PFSYNC);
free(sc, M_PFSYNC);

File Metadata

Mime Type
text/plain
Expires
Mon, Feb 9, 11:40 AM (59 m, 12 s)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
28574944
Default Alt Text
D51063.diff (377 B)

Event Timeline